AWS North Virginia Outage Affects Major US Websites
Amazon Web Services (AWS) is currently experiencing issues in its North Virginia data center, leading to increased network latency and connectivity errors for US customers. Several popular websites, including Quora, Reddit, and Foursquare, have been affected.
The problems are impacting instances of AWS's Elastic Compute Cloud (EC2) service and its Relational Database Service (RDS). Quora is down and displaying a holding message referencing AWS's EC2 service, indicating that the issue is affecting their hosting.
AWS is actively working towards a full resolution of the performance issues. However, no specific information is available about which companies were affected by the outages this morning.
AWS customers in the US are advised to expect ongoing issues with network latency and connectivity until the problems are fully resolved. AWS is committed to restoring full functionality as soon as possible.
